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Indian muntjac | Jonah's Mouse Lemur |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class same | Mammalia (Mammals)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Artiodactyla (Even-toed Ungulates) | Primates (Primates) |
| Family | Cervidae (Deer) | Cheirogaleidae |
| Genus | Muntiacus | Microcebus |
| Species | Muntiacus muntjak | Microcebus jonahi |
Evolutionary Relationship
Indian muntjac and Jonah's Mouse Lemur share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(Mammals)
